Safety
You should always check the safety standards of a new cot-bed prior purchasing it. If it's old ensure that it has been painted using a paint that is safe for furniture (either lead-free or non-toxic) and that the paint was completely dried. Avoid cots that have drop sides because they could cause children to be trapped between the mattress and side of the cot.

It is important to keep in mind that no cot can be 100% safe. You should not leave your child alone. It is also important to keep the cot clear of bumpers, teddies, duvets and blankets, since they can be choking hazards. Additionally, you should keep the cot away from any windows or heaters because they could be fire hazards.
